Meet Me In Wonderland by Angel Anders is book three in The Carolinas series. I enjoyed this book so much. If you like forced proximity, age gap, workplace romance, ex boyfriend’s dad, let me take care of you, spice, mutual pining books then you will love this book. 

Ellie is Fisher’s assistant and his son’s ex girlfriend. She is a bad ass assistant and knows Fisher very well.  She also happens to be into him but feels like she has no chance. 

Fisher is focused on his company and doesn’t have time to date. He isn’t very close to his son and loves his friend’s daughter Avery like she’s his. He keeps to himself and doesn’t let anyone get close. He is very protective of Ellie and is into her but isn’t too sure if he should act on it. Until they go on a company trip and are snowed in together and things change. 
 
This is the first book I’ve read by Anders and I really enjoyed it. I thought the storyline was great. I loved the characters, the friendship between Ellie and Harper it’s so much like the friendship with my friends, I also love the nickname they have for Fisher.  I love the way Fisher thinks Ellie will need to get used to compliments and makes sure she’s being taken care of. I can’t wait to go back and read the first two books. I think everyone should read this book, don’t add it to your TBR…read it!! I was given this ARC in exchange for my honest thoughts and opinions.
